Sister Ann Zager, OSB, 100, a Benedictine sister of Mount St. Scholastica, Atchison, Kansas died Wednesday, February 24, 2016, at the monastery.  

The vigil service will be Monday, February 29th at 7 p.m. in the monastery chapel, and the Mass of Resurrection will be celebrated there Tuesday, March 1, at 10:30 a.m.

Sister Ann was born in Kansas City, Kan., to Blasé and Gertrude Stimec Zager on April 23, 1915.  After graduating from Mount St. Scholastica Academy, she entered the Benedictine community in 1939, and made her monastic profession in 1941.  For 32 years she taught in parish schools in Kansas, Iowa, Missouri, Nebraska, and Colorado.  In 1974, she began working in the library and the English as a Second Language program in Donnelly College in Kansas City.  Later, she assisted with services to the aging in Kansas City, Kan., and tutored in the GED program at Donnelly College.  She observed her 70th anniversary of monastic profession in 2011.

Sister Ann was preceded in death by her parents, her brothers Joseph, Anthony, Peter, Frank, Louis, John and Fred Zager and her sister Mary Skovich. She is survived by her sister Frances McMahon of Kansas City, Kan., and by nieces, nephews, and her monastic family.
